Blues Fest is back in the 9th District this weekend

 

By - Jun 26th, 2025 01:50 pm

Alderwoman Larresa Taylor is inviting the community to come out and enjoy Blues Fest, a weekend-long celebration of live music and summer fun happening Friday, June 27 through Sunday, June 29 from noon – 10 p.m. daily at Granville Connection, 8633 W. Brown Deer Rd. The event, hosted by the Granville Business Improvement District, is free and open to the public and will take place rain or shine.

The three-day event will feature performances from Charles Wilson, Mighty Miss Erica and the Sound Production, Starr Red, and Willie Clayton, among others. In addition to live music, the Blues Fest offers a variety of activities and attractions to engage visitors of all ages. “Blues Fest has been a tradition in the 9th District for many years now, and I can’t wait for this year’s iteration of the event. There’s nothing like the blues to bring people together,” said Alderwoman Taylor. “This celebration of culture and community is one not to be missed, and I encourage everyone to come out and enjoy all that this weekend has to offer.”
